Myristoyl-CoA is a saturated fatty acid with 14 carbons attached to coenzyme A. How many molecules of ATP would be generated fro
sladkih [1.3K]

Answer:

Total ATP molecules produced = 94 molecules of ATP

Explanation:

Myristoyl-CoA, is a saturated fatty acid with 14 carbons which has been activated for oxidation by attachment to coenzyme A. When it has undergone complete oxidation, it will yield 7 acetyl-CoA molecules and 6 FADH₂ and 6 NADH molecules each.

Each of the 7 acetyl-CoA molecules obtained from its initial oxidation enters into the citric acid cycle and is completely oxidized to yield further ATP and  FADH₂ and NADH molecules.

The overall yield of ATP from the various enzymatic steps is shown below:

Acyl-CoA dehydrodenase = 6 FADH₂

β-Hydroxyacyl-CoA dehydrogenase = 6 NADH

Isocitrate dehydrogenase = 7 NADH

α-Ketoglutarate dehydrogenase = 7 NADH  

Succinyl-CoA synthase = 7 ATP (from substrate-level phosphorylation)  

Succinate dehydrogenase = 7 FADH₂

Malate dehydrogenase = 7 NADH

Note: 1 FADH2 molecule yields 1.5 ATP; 1 NADH molecule yields 2.5 ATP molecules. Therefore,

Total ATP  from FADH₂ molecules = 13 * 1.5 = 19.5  

Total NADH molecules = 27 * 2.5 = 67.5

Total ATP molecules produced = 19.5 + 67.5 + 7  = 94

Total ATP molecules produced = 94 molecules of ATP

Which organelle is found in both plants and animals:
MrMuchimi

Answer:

The correct answer is E. The organelle that is found in both plants and animals is the Mitochondria.

Explanation:

Mitochondria are cellular organelles responsible for supplying most of the energy necessary for cellular activity (cellular respiration). They act as energy plants of the cell and synthesize ATP at the expense of metabolic fuels (glucose, fatty acids and amino acids). The mitochondria has an outer membrane permeable to ions, metabolites and many polypeptides. This is because it contains proteins that form pores called porins or VDAC (voltage-dependent anionic channel), which allow the passage of molecules up to 10 kDa of mass and an approximate diameter of 2 nm.
